When is the Best Weather in Cabo?

Hola, welcome to Cabo! We know that planning your perfect getaway starts with understanding the local climate, and when it comes to idyllic weather, Cabo San Lucas truly shines.

Quick Answer

The absolute best weather in Cabo San Lucas is typically from November to April. During these months, you can expect glorious sunshine, comfortable temperatures ranging from 75-85°F, and very little humidity or rain, creating the ideal conditions for any luxury vacation.

<h2>Understanding Cabo's Seasons</h2> <p>To help you plan your ideal trip, here's a deeper dive into what each season in Cabo generally entails:</p>

<h3>Peak Season: November - April</h3> <ul> <li><strong>Weather:</strong> Consistent sunshine, low humidity, average temperatures 75-85°F. Cool evenings (60s).</li> <li><strong>Crowds:</strong> Heaviest, especially around holidays (Thanksgiving, Christmas, New Year's, Spring Break).</li> <li><strong>Activities:</strong> Whale watching (Dec-Apr), golf, fishing, hiking, all water sports, vibrant nightlife.</li> <li><strong>Prices:</strong> Highest for flights, villas, and activities. Book well in advance.</li> </ul>

<h3>Shoulder Season: May - Early June & Late October</h3> <ul> <li><strong>Weather:</strong> Warming temperatures (85-95°F), increasing humidity in May/June, decreasing in October. Still plenty of sunshine.</li> <li><strong>Crowds:</strong> Moderate, fewer than peak season but still lively.</li> <li><strong>Activities:</strong> Excellent for swimming, snorkeling, diving, sport fishing starts strong in May/June.</li> <li><strong>Prices:</strong> More moderate than peak season, offering good value.</li> </ul>

<h3>Off-Season: July - September</h3> <ul> <li><strong>Weather:</strong> Hot and humid (90-95°F+), higher chance of rain showers, hurricane season peaks (August-October).</li> <li><strong>Crowds:</strong> Lightest crowds, very relaxed atmosphere.</li> <li><strong>Activities:</strong> Best for sport fishing (especially marlin), warm ocean for swimming, indoor activities.</li> <li><strong>Prices:</strong> Lowest prices for accommodations and flights.</li> </ul>

Local Tip

For an insider's tip: if you want peak season weather without the absolute busiest crowds, aim for the first two weeks of November or the last two weeks of April. You'll still get fantastic conditions, but with a slightly more relaxed vibe.

Frequently Asked Questions

What months are considered peak season in Cabo?
Peak season in Cabo San Lucas typically runs from November to April. These months offer the most desirable weather conditions with comfortable temperatures, low humidity, and abundant sunshine, making it the most popular time for visitors.
When is hurricane season in Cabo?
Hurricane season in Cabo San Lucas officially runs from June 1st to November 30th, with the highest probability of tropical storms occurring between August and October. While direct hits are rare, increased humidity and rain are common during this period.
Is Cabo too hot in the summer?
From June to September, Cabo San Lucas experiences its summer season, characterized by higher temperatures (often 90-95°F+) and increased humidity. While some find it too hot, others enjoy the very warm ocean waters and fewer crowds, often taking advantage of lower prices.
When is the best time for whale watching in Cabo?
The best time for whale watching in Cabo is from mid-December to mid-April. During these months, humpback whales and other species migrate to the warm waters of the Sea of Cortez to breed and calve, offering incredible viewing opportunities.
Are there fewer crowds in Cabo during the summer?
Yes, generally, the summer months (July-September) in Cabo San Lucas see significantly fewer crowds compared to the peak season. This is due to the hotter temperatures and higher humidity, making it an attractive option for those seeking a more tranquil and often more budget-friendly vacation.
